A Fad Too Far.

More or less one could had ignored the low points of ytmnd and settled for it's occasional highs. But with recent exposure to Dalton's ytmnd and the sudden surge of the "myspace suicide" (a fad unlike no others up to that point that was easy to mimic and had hundreds of users making copy sites) the tether broke, and two people decided to vent out their frustrations. This was the advent of what some call noise sites, and what the less intelligent refer to as ear-rape sites.

The first site was somewhat a collaboration. It's original premise was merely to use badly remixed music and set it into a badly edited image to spread a sarcastic message. Aegis did this with http://horribleidea.ytmnd.com/

Driven by a sudden impulse, Kassius took the sound, and remembered the site from Daltonofzeal. The site was amplified, it was distorted, it was brought to a realm of loudness that the he felt would not only be a dry satire but would also hammer into the masses the breakout message that he thought would awaken users from their own slumber. When they hear their beloved fad taken into such a place, where they see their images distorted and warped that they would think to themselves that somewhere they'd fucked up. It was http://dadaga.ytmnd.com/

It didn't fly well.

2005-12-19 03:33:32 colonel-yam 1 star

you deserve to be castrated and have your scrotum fed to your mother you f*cking f*g

Nevertheless, the adrenaline surge had already began and there was a new world to explore. Regardless of the misinterpretation and the low votes, he edited images, edited fads, edited sounds, all to a substandard that was to remain his home for 2006.

A Shifted Perspective

In the beginning it was ytmnd social commentary, but something began to happen. In a new light, he began to realize that he enjoyed the sounds he was engineering. He listened to the intensity and felt wrapped up by the wall of sound. He was starting to love it. It felt like being surrounded by an immense storm.

He began to develop "noise" sites no longer out of rage but of love and adoration of the new genre, the sarcastic humor it employed and the strength of its deliverance. Nothing hammered this very fact into him as much as much the creation of http://btty.ytmnd.com/ a collab. between him an LCad. The visual effect, the humor, the sound, it all spoke of a new style of satirical comedy that he couldn't describe.

Speculatively Aegisreflector had seen this and had also began to appreciate it much in the same way, and in it found a realm of non-political realm of political humor, and with it created the now establish "Polend" movement.

YTBel-AirND Soundtrack

As the fanfare issue was settled and Kassius returned to the ytmnd creation game, things had slowly cooled off and there wasn't anything particularly groundbreaking he had done in a while Having been familiar with Fyrestorms YTMD Soundtracks, he felt that outside of their brief flames of popularity when each new one came out, there wasn't really enough attention paid to them. To establish a way to bring more attention to them, he set out a way to highlight them in a brand new way: A giant mashup

The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air theme had up to this point been a popular staple in internet humour and had its own fame up to this point. As a bonus, it employed a rap beat that was particularly easy to mash song with and remix into. The idea was to use popular ytmnd songs and reinvent theme with this beat.

Unfortunately that would have meant hundreds of ytmds with only slight variations on the main theme, so in a bold attempt to condense the amount of work, space, aand number of sites, he decided to make each site feature the entirety of each soundtrack. The backbone beat played on while songs melted into each other in 8-10 second bursts. The result was an ADD style remix mashup that highlighted the best of what the ytmnd soundtrack had to offer.

Volumes 1 through were completeted, with volume 10 being split off into 10.1 and 10.2, but the decision to stop creating them came as a result of the soundtracks becoming a lot more boring as they went on, as well as the minimal number of very notable tracks and the increase of filler ones.

Beatz

As keatonkeaton999 and his fun times mix series became popular, Kassius used this opportunity to learn FL and compete by producing his beatz mixes. Many of these mixes were popular, though keaton's mixes appealed to the masses more so than the beatz. Since then Kassius and Keaton have established an offsite dialogue and an appreciation for each others work as well as mutual enjoyment of the standards each of them had set for each other

Beatz combines original music production and splicing elements of songs, dialogues, or any particularly unique or interesting audio to change it into an electronic buzz song. Sometimes it is very apparent to which tracks are being mixed, but sometimes the complexities of the work became so that one could hardly recognize what it was being remixed in the first place
